On 7/25/20 2:24 PM, Matt Pavlovich wrote:
Kicking off draft proposal conversation, we can then convert this to a ticket.
I’ve collected ideas from the recent dev mailing list convo. I’m sure I’ve
missed some key points and am not married to anything here. Please chime in!
Description: Support migration of terms such as ‘master’ and ’slave’.
Proposed steps:
1. Deprecate terms such as ‘master’ and ’slave
2. log.warn any configuration change notifications
3. Provide compatibility under the covers for deprecated terms
4. Provide any openwire compatibility changes b/w ActiveMQ 5 and Artemis
5. Notify users in an announcement and provide a conversion HOWTO
6. Other?
New terms:
a. For shared storage: ‘active’ and ’standby’
b. For replication: ‘primary’ and ‘replica'
For example:
‘master’ -> ‘active’
’slave’ -> ’standby'
Thanks,
Matt Pavlovich
+1
--
Tim Bish